Background The purpose of Child Health Information Services (CHIS), and the Systems that support them, is to ensure that each child in England has an accurate active record supporting delivery of public health interventions including; screening and childhood and adolescent immunisations for which detailed service specifications are set out in the annual NHS Public Health Functions Agreement and the Healthy Child Programme services. The CHIS enable the health protection, promotion, and failsafe activities for clinical delivery to be carried out in a timely way. The children and young people population covered by CHIS are those: - Registered with a General Practice in the area; - Resident in the specified area whether registered with a General Practice or not; - Educated in the London area. The Provider will be required to show that the healthcare premises comply with BS ISO/IEC 17799-2005 (Code of Practice for Information Security Management) and ISO 27001:2005 (Information Security Management Systems - Requirements) for all systems used to provide IM&T Services unless otherwise agreed with the Commissioner. CHIS Operating Model • Delivery will be in line with the national CHIS schedule 2 service specification with some regional enhancements to meet local population need. The Procurement will be Undertaken via 5 lots: Lot 1 - North Central London Lot 2 - North East London Lot 3 -North West London Lot 4 - South East London Lot 5 - South West London The contract(s) for the Service will be awarded for a period of 3 years (36 months), with an optional extension for a further period of up to 2 years (24 months) at the sole discretion of the Authority. Therefore, the maximum duration of this contract, if all extension options are taken up will be up to 5 years (60 months).
